PythonAnywherePythonAnywhere is especially recommended for Python developers (beginners and intermediates), educators, students, and hobbyists who are looking for an easy and quick way to deploy and host their Python applications or who need an online python environment for coding practice.

Google Translate - Google's free service instantly translates words, phrases, and web pages between English and over 100 other languages.
Heroku - Agile deployment platform for Ruby, Node.js, Clojure, Java, Python, and Scala. Setup takes only minutes and deploys are instant through git. Leave tedious server maintenance to Heroku and focus on your code.
DeepL Translator - DeepL Translator is a machine translator that currently supports 42 language combinations.
Google App Engine - A powerful platform to build web and mobile apps that scale automatically.
LibreTranslate - LibreTranslate is a free and open-source and self-hostable machine translation server. It also has a public instance designed for personal or infrequent use.
DigitalOcean - Simplifying cloud hosting. Deploy an SSD cloud server in 55 seconds.
